Harris' 15 Lead South Alabama over Georgia State 69-67

South Alabama made key free throws in the final 30 seconds to hold off Georgia State’s late surge, securing their third straight Sun Belt Conference win.

  • On Saturday, South Alabama defeated Georgia State 69-67 at the Mitchell Center, securing their third straight victory.
  • After building a 60-48 advantage late, South Alabama saw their double-digit lead shrink for the second time in three days after letting a 12-point lead slip vs. Coastal Carolina on Thursday.
  • Statistically, South Alabama controlled the paint, outscoring Georgia State 50-12 while shooting 52% from the field and turning over only five times.
  • South Alabama moves to a half-game behind Troy, heading to App State at 5:30 p.m. Wednesday on ESPN+.
